Health checks issued by the Varnhold load balancer must bypass session affinity entirely; the /healthz endpoint on Coralline nodes is stateless by design and must never set or read session cookies. Reviewers should verify that middleware ordering keeps the session layer below the health route. Deep health probes, which exercise the datastore, require authentication, so the probe runner presents the token shown below.

portal login ticket: eyJhbGciOiJIUzI1NiIsInR5cCI6IkpXVCJ9.eyJzdWIiOiIG5IqSfIn0.9010pM2K

Attendees reviewed the hiring freeze in the Fabrication Division, effective immediately and expected to run through the next two quarters. Open requisitions are cancelled except two safety-critical roles approved by Mr. Aldery. Sales leads should note that fulfilment timelines on custom orders may extend by up to ten days; quote accordingly and flag at-risk accounts to regional management. Headcount will be reassessed after the mid-year review. The confidential note on forward business plans appears immediately below.

board note of yafop-kagug: The board signed off on a budget of $352.0 million for Project Silir.

Subject: Handover — report export timezone handling

Hi Verena,

Before I roll off: all export timestamps in Ledgerpine are stored UTC, but the nightly report job converts to the tenant's configured zone at render time, not query time. Do not "fix" this by converting in SQL — downstream reconciliation depends on raw UTC rows. The tenant zone table lives in the reporting database, reachable with the connection string below.

database URL for bahop-yagep: mssql://sildor_svc:35ha7jz@db-fb6d.nelvrodyn.example:5432/casath

# Break-Glass: Reset Flow Revamp

The Tindermere password reset flow now routes through the new Oakline verifier. Old reset links are dead; tell customers to request fresh ones. If the verifier itself is down, support leads can trigger manual resets via the break-glass panel. Use sparingly. Every manual reset is audited weekly. The panel unlocks with the recovery passphrase below.

unlock words, fawig-bagef: olidor-holir-istox-holath-tamys-quenion-giliel